Rest Under the Stars

Sit back and relax under the starry ceiling of Carlisle Cathedral while their Rest Under The Stars installation runs (until September 2) – accompanied by a soundscape specially crafted by the Prism Arts team.

If you prefer to be out and about…

As part of the Historic Quarter Arts Festival, the cathedral is bringing back its free summer watercolour activity this month. On Monday August 22 families can hire a watercolour pack and enjoy painting in the undercroft or outside in the cathedral precinct.

Need more art?

Of course you do. The 53rd exhibition by Carlisle and Cumbria Artists takes place in the Fratry from August 7 to 21 in the Fratry at Carlisle Cathedral, showing a wide variety of original paintings in various modes (including landscapes as well as figurative and still life work in both contemporary and traditional styles – all of which are for sale).

Hot on its heels is the Synergy Art Exhibition organised by StArt Exhibitions and Carlisle Contemporary which takes place in the Fratry from August 26 to September 8.
